Abstract

SE DESCRIBE UN MACHO O NUCLEO REPLEGABLE PARA UN MOLDE, QUE COMPRENDE TRES CONJUNTOS (10, 110, 210) MOVIBLES RELATIVAMENTE. EL PRIMER CONJUNTO LLEVA UN CONO (14), EL SEGUNDO CONJUNTO LLEVA UN JUEGO DE SEGMENTOS (116) QUE FORMA PARTE DE LA SUPERFICIE DEL NUCLEO Y SE ACOPLA AL CONO (14), Y EL TERCER CONJUNTO (210) LLEVA LOS SEGMENTOS EXTERIORES (216) MOVIDOS MEDIANTE ESPIGAS INCLINADAS (116) EXISTENTES EN EL SEGUNDO CONJUNTO. CUANDO LOS CONJUNTOS SE MUEVEN UNO HACIA OTRO, LOS SEGMENTOS EXTERIORES (216) SE MUEVEN RADIALMENTE HACIA FUERA Y LOS SEGMENTOS INTERIORES (116) SE MUEVEN AXIALMENTE ENTRE ELLOS. ENTONCES LOS SEGMENTOS INTERIORES SE MUEVEN RADIALMENTE HACIA FUERA Y EL CONO LLENA EL CENTRO DEL NUCLEO. INVIRTIENDO EL MOVIMIENTO, EL NUCLEO ES REPLEGADO PARA PERMITIR EXTRAERLE DEL ARTICULO MOLDEADO.
